Fly to Paris (CDG), then take a 1-hour TGV train to Le Mans. Alternatively, drive from Paris (200km, 2 hours) or take a direct train from London (4.5 hours). No direct sea routes available.
The most convenient airport for Le Mans, France, is Paris Charles de Gaulle Airport. It offers numerous international and domestic flights. It's approximately 200km away, ensuring a manageable travel distance.
Le Mans, France, offers various public transport options. Tram lines A and B cover the city extensively, while Setram buses provide additional coverage. Taxis are readily available, and bike-sharing service Vélo'v is an eco-friendly alternative. For longer distances, the Le Mans train station connects to major French cities.
The Stuff of Legends
Even though tranquil Le Mans has a well-preserved medieval centre and virtually intact Gallo-Roman walls, it is most famous for its iconic 24-hour race. Motorsports lovers the world over descend for a day (and night) of non-stop racing on the Circuit de la Sarthe.
This legendary track encompasses parts of the permanent Bugatti Circuit, but also spills out onto normal roads which get shut for the occasion. One local restaurant is even placed right by a straight which cars hurtle down at top speed before braking for the bend near the Golf des 4 Heures club in Mulsanne.
Also within the circuit are the Antarès events venue and La Sarthe Automobile Museum, open even when there is no racing. The name of the latter refers to the Sarthe River running through the city centre. Colourful, half-timbered buildings line its historic banks, and steps climb gentle hills in the old town.
More charming houses fill the streets surrounding impressive St Julian's Cathedral, started in the 11th century. The city history is detailed in the nearby Museum of Queen Bérengère, and the town hall is in part of the former Palace of the Counts of Maine.
